SUMMARY
On my system, where it may be relevant that the screen is 3840x2160 with a
scale factor of 200%, and a second screen, which is 1920x1080, scaled to 100%,
on Wayland, experiences an issue when accidentally deleting and then undoing
deletion of the bottom panel.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Enter edit mode on the default bottom panel
2. Right click the panel, remove it.
3. Click the undo button on the balloon that pops up.

OBSERVED RESULT
Panel restores itself vertically centered on the screen, just above the center.
Possibly with some of its widgets rearranged. Panel cannot be moved to the
bottom of the screen, and the editor thinks it is already on the bottom of the
screen.

EXPECTED RESULT
Panel should restore to the bottom of the screen. Panel should restore its
original arrangement of widgets.

S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S
Linux/KDE Plasma: Arch Linux, KDE Plasma 5.27.5
(available in About System)
KDE Plasma Version: 5.27.5
KDE Frameworks Version: 5.106.0
Qt Version: 5.15.9

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
This may or may not be related to screen scale factor, or Wayland session.
